Teens in Turmoil: A Path to Change for Parents, Adolescents, and Their Families
If you've got a teenager at home who is manipulating the family and refusing to live by your rules, consider the practical guidance of Teens in Turmoil. Aimed specifically at families experiencing severe distress, Teens provides insight and instruction through real-life examples. Most of the stories are full of anger and miscommunication--problems many parents are all too familiar with. Using tools like "instant replay" of unsuccessful conversations to elicit more positive exchanges, you'll learn how to achieve better results from incidents like poor grades, missing a curfew, or lying. Diagnosis for teen problems can be a little tricky--is what you're experiencing "normal," or have things gotten out of control? To this end, the guide offers helpful questions to ask yourself as well as warning signs: Is your teen being physically threatening or sexually promiscuous? Any abrupt changes in personal style or behavior? Certainly, teens test limits, experiment with style, and cop attitudes; that is as it should be during these years of mental and physical upheaval. But parents have every right to have standards and expectations that their children can be required to meet--even when the child in question is "nearly an adult." --Jill Lightner.

Incendiary Circumstances: A Chronicle of the Turmoil of our Times
Incendiary Circumstances stands as a compelling chronicle of the turmoil of our times -- environmental, political, and cultural In these seventeen absorbing pieces, Amitav Ghosh delivers extraordinary firsthand accounts of pivotal world events. He visits the Andaman and Nicobar Islands just days after the devastating 2005 tsunami, experiences the chaos in New York City on September 11, travels to an icy mountaintop on the contested border between India and Pakistan, interviews Pol Pot's sister-in-law in Cambodia, shares the elation of Egyptians when Naguib Mahfouz wins the Nobel Prize, and reports on the riots following Indira Gandhi's assassination. Taken together, Ghosh's essays offer a clear view of our turbulent world and serve as a powerful call to action..

Turmoil & Truth: The Historical Roots of the Modern Crisis in the Catholic Church
Drawing on his years of experience as a Catholic writer, Philip Trower offers a long view of how the Catholic Church arrived in its present modern crisis. Whereas many analyses take the Second Vatican Council as their starting point, Trower turns his gaze back towards the previous centuries, searching out the roots of modern conflicts over authority within the Church, the nature of Scripture, the relationship with the secular world, and more. His central thesis is that the positive movement for reform, and the negative movements of rebellion against the Church's authority, grew up intertwined in the years preceding Vatican II, and that it was only in the period following the Council that the division between the two became clearer. His analysis introduces a host of persons and movements whose legacies endure. Philip Trower's accessible style of writing and his attention to detail offer the reader a clear understanding of where the Church has come from in its recent past. Turmoil and Truth is essential reading for all who wish to understand the present and future direction of the Catholic Church..

The Last Great Revolution: Turmoil and Transformation in Iran
There is probably no person better suited to write this book on Iran's cultural and political transformation than Robin Wright. She has traveled to Iran as a reporter since 1973, when the country was "one of the few comfortable places for foreigners"--including women--to live and work, a place where "short skirts were acceptable" and women "wore bikinis on the beach." But the revolution in 1979 changed all that: "For anyone who'd been to Iran before, the new Islamic Republic of Iran seemed almost like a different country." There was the revival of religious fundamentalism, the hostage crisis, a costly war with Iraq, the sponsorship of terrorism, and Iran-Contra. Iran became one of the most perplexing and vital beats in all of journalism, a touchstone for Middle Eastern politics and an emerging presence on the world stage--and Wright has been there for more of it than any other foreigner. The Last Great Revolution is a sweeping portrait of a misunderstood country. Much of it is anecdotal rather than analytical, but all is in the service of illuminating what Wright calls "the world's only modern theocracy." She writes of an airline stewardess who gave Wright Band-Aids to cover her nail polish before entering the country and a customs official who ripped up her deck of playing cards one by one. But there are also unexpected opportunities for women (they can become engineers and lawyers), plus a measure of religious freedom (there are communities of Christians and Jews). Old and new ways are in constant conflict: "All the current signs indicate that the Islamic Republic is not likely to survive in its current form." --John J. Miller.

Galaxies in Turmoil: The Active and Starburst Galaxies and the Black Holes That Drive Them (Astronomers' Universe)
Astronomers' Universe Series The aim of this book is to provide an up-to-date account of active galaxies that is appropriate to the background knowledge of amateur astronomers, but might also be picked-up and read for interest by any reader with a scientific bent. Active galaxies (including Quasars, QSOs, Radio galaxies, BL Lacs, Blazars, LINERS, ULIRGS, Seyfert galaxies, Starburst galaxies, N galaxies, etc.) are a major field of current astronomical research. Up to a fifth of all research astronomers are working on active galaxies. Huge amounts of time on major telescopes are devoted to their study. In almost all cases the galaxies are thought to be powered by 100 million solar mass black holes at their centres. Some of the objects are bright enough to be seen in small telescopes, and an amateur astronomer with a 20 cm telescope and a CCD detector could obtain images of many more. Lists of such objects, and their visual and imaged appearance in commercially available telescopes are an important component of this book. This detailed but accessible work will be the only coherent and complete source of information for non-technical readers on an area of astronomy that fascinates many people and whose spectacular images from the Hubble space telescope, Gemini, VLT and other major telescopes frequently make the pages of the quality newspapers and occasionally appear on TV. It also has the potential to be chosen as a set text or background reading for university courses on the subject, althought he writing style is such that it will appeal to all readers. .
